This walk takes you through Ashdown Forest, which was the inspiration behind many of the locations in AA Milne’s Winnie the Pooh. There are some moderate hills and some of the terrain can be muddy after periods of rain. Distance: 7.1 milesDifficulty: Moderate (some steep sections)Get there: Train from London Victoria to Box Hill & Westhumble. You’ll also pass Eeyore’s Sad and Gloomy Place, the pine tree where Pooh set a Heffalump trap, and the Hundred Acre Wood (the Five Hundred Acre Wood in real life) along the way. Steep climbs in the morning mean a guilt-free pub lunch on this short walk that takes you up and over the top of Box Hill (so named for its ancient box woodland), with vast views across the North Downs, and follows a gentle river with a charming bridge and stepping stone crossings on the way back. Seaford to Eastbourne This is one of the most spectacular day hikes near London, with views of (and plenty of hiking on) the distinctive chalk cliffs that form the Seven Sisters.
